United score five, Falkirk beat Saints

Dundee United moved up to third place in the Ladbrokes Championship with a 5-0 win at Glebe Park on Tuesday night.

All the goals came in the second half, with Scott McDonald (2), Billy King, Scott Fraser and Bilel Mohsni all on target against Brechin City.

Falkirk hit back to inflict a rare home defeat on champions St Mirren with a 2-1 success at the Paisley 2021 Stadium. Myles Hippolyte gave Saints the lead from the penalty spot but Joe McKee and Craig Sibbald struck for the Bairns with time running out.

Stenhousemuir edged closer to sealing a play-off place in Ladbrokes League 2 with a 0-0 draw against Berwick Rangers at Shielfield.
